From the Upstate to the Lowcountry, the University of South Carolina system is transforming the lives of South Carolinians through the impact of our eight institutions and 20 locations throughout the state. More than 50,000 students are enrolled at one of eight institutions, including the research campus in Columbia and comprehensive four-year universities in Aiken, Upstate and Beaufort. In addition, our Palmetto College campuses in Salkehatchie, Union, Lancaster and Sumter enable students to earn associate or bachelor’s degrees through a combination of in-person, online or blended learning. All of our system institutions place strong emphasis on service — helping to build healthier, more educated communities in South Carolina and beyond.

Position Description
| Advertised Job Summary |
Producer of New & Creative Media, reporting to the Executive Associate Athletics Director – Brand Strategy and Creative Solutions and in coordination with all University of South Carolina athletics teams, responsibilities include but are not limited to the management and production of creative assets including short and long form video, photos, graphics and other collateral to be used for recruiting prospective student-athletes to the University, as well as internally for the benefit of athletics teams.
Produce and share content that follows the voice, tone and messaging of USC Athletics. Manage and assist in the coordination of a detailed, ever-changing, content schedule. Proactively create content that helps increase USC’s audience, drives interactions with the Gamecock brand and increases reach and impact.
Create, produce, shoot and edit a variety of content for both a wide and targeted audience, including the development and production of content geared towards specific recruits. Format video content for a variety of digital platforms including social media outlets, in-venue broadcast, mobile devices and television broadcast.
Work closely with student interns to help develop their skills.
